Conference Centre
Organizing a conference can be incredibly easy if you have planned well in advance. There are several things that you must keep in mind while booking a conference centre.
In the UK, there is no dearth of conference venues. However, you must not select a venue with your eyes closed. You need to put in a lot of thought while planning for a conference.
The choice of a conference centre has to be backed by sufficient research and adequate planning. Before you hire a venue, the most important factor you must consider is accessibility. You must ensure that the participants of the conference find it easy to arrive at the chosen conference centre, whether it is in Oxfordshire or Leicestershire. Any inconvenience caused to the participants can create a delay in the start of the conference, leading to monetary losses and wastage of time.

... chosen a conference centre and closed the deal with the organizers, you need to carry out a site inspection. There have been instances in the past when the venue providers failed to make the necessary arrangements after the booking has been done. In addition to the resentment caused, you would also lose valuable time in looking for an alternative. Prior to the start of the conference, drive down to the venue to see if the site is well prepared for the conference. The professionalism of a venue provider is best evidenced from the commitment they have showed to prepare the venue in the best way possible. A site visit will tell you if the organizers have been remiss or efficient.
When you visit the conference centre, make sure you speak to the venue staff as well. The marketing team would, at times, present you a different picture of the venue and make grand promises. It is the interaction with the staff that will give you the complete picture. When the staff is friendly and helpful, it is certain that the attendees will be treated well and the event will be successful. On the other hand, rude and inefficient staff can affect the event in a negative way.
A very important part of planning for a conference is the choice of the conference date. Ensure that there no other events concurring with the conference date. It is possible that most conference centres will be booked if there is a major event happening. Moreover, the rates are likely to be higher as well, if the venues are over-booked. Hence, plan well in advance and choose a date appropriately. At the same time, road shows during special events can block the roads, leading to late starts and inaccessibility of the centre by the participants.
While booking a conference centre, make sure you discuss the purpose of the conference with the providers. The venue will make the necessary arrangements based on the type of conference being organized. Well-informed providers can offer suggestions that can help in making the event a bigger success than you had originally planned. At the same time, you can mention any specific requirements in terms of the capacity, the seating arrangement, accommodation, etc.
Catering plays a very important role in conference planning. Most venues have a standard caterer for any conference arranged there. However, it is essential that the menu suit the lifestyle and the eating habits of the attendees. When you have a multi-cultural audience, it is imperative that you go the extra mile to ensure that they are offered a menu that suits their palate. If any of the attendees are on a special diet, you would want to consider this factor as well. Make sure the conference centre follows specific instructions with regard to the catering requirements.
For every event, the conference centre has to provide a single point of contact to eliminate confusion and mayhem. It is highly essential that the organizers and the providers co-ordinate seamlessly to make the appropriate arrangements. The single point of contact has to communicate effectively with the representative of your company right from the planning stage to the end of the conference. Additionally, the contact person can help you with any special requests that you have. He can assist you by offering you information about the people you need to contact to place additional requests.
Most conference centres do not make changes to the original agreement after the deal has been closed. It is essential that you check with the venue provider about this aspect. If there is any urgent requirement halfway through the conference, you would want the provider to co-operate with you on the requirements. Hence, discuss this aspect before signing the agreement with the venue.
